Wood siding replacement services involve removing existing damaged or deteriorated wood siding and installing new panels to restore the exterior appearance and integrity of a property. The process typically includes carefully removing the old siding, inspecting the underlying structure for any issues, and then installing new wood siding that matches the original style or a desired update. This service helps improve the overall look of a property while also providing a protective barrier against external elements such as moisture, wind, and pests.
One of the primary issues addressed by wood siding replacement is damage caused by rot, insect infestation, or weathering. Over time, wood siding can develop cracks, warping, or decay, which can compromise the building’s exterior and lead to more significant structural problems if left unaddressed. Replacing damaged siding helps prevent water infiltration and further deterioration, thereby extending the lifespan of the building’s exterior. Additionally, this service can improve energy efficiency by ensuring the siding provides proper insulation and prevents drafts.

Cost Range - Wood siding replacement typically costs between $5,000 and $15,000 for an average home, with larger projects reaching up to $20,000. Prices vary based on the size of the home and the type of wood chosen.
Material Costs - The price of wood siding materials can range from $2 to $8 per square foot, depending on the wood type and quality. More premium options like cedar or redwood tend to be on the higher end.
Labor Expenses - Labor costs for wood siding replacement generally fall between $3 and $7 per square foot, influenced by project complexity and local labor rates. Skilled contractors may charge higher rates for custom or intricate installations.
Additional Factors - Costs may increase if existing siding removal, wall repairs, or insulation upgrades are required. Local pros can provide estimates tailored to specific project needs in the Elgin, IL area.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

How long does wood siding replacement typically take? The duration of wood siding replacement varies depending on the size of the project and the condition of the existing siding. Local contractors can provide estimates based on specific property details.
What are common signs that wood siding needs to be replaced? Signs include rotting, warping, extensive cracking, or pest damage. A professional assessment can determine if replacement is necessary.
Are there different types of wood siding available for replacement? Yes, options include cedar, pine, redwood, and engineered wood siding, each with different appearance and durability characteristics.
What should be considered when choosing a contractor for wood siding replacement? It's important to review experience, reputation, and references to ensure the contractor is qualified to handle siding replacement projects.
Can wood siding be repaired instead of replaced? Minor damages can sometimes be repaired, but extensive deterioration often requires full replacement for optimal results.
